<<<<<<< HEAD
body {
    background-color: #FFFFFF;
    margin:0;
    padding:0;
}

body, td {
	font-family:Verdana, Arial, Helvetica, sans-serif;
    font-size: 12px;
}
	
a {
    color:#3f6ea0;
    font-weight: bold;
}

a:hover {
    color: #508ED0;
}

a.footer {
	color:#FFFFFF;
	text-decoration:none;
	font-weight:normal;
}
a.footer:hover{
	color:#FFFFFF;
	text-decoration:underline;
}

h2 {
    color: #508ED0;
    font-size: 20;
	margin-top: 0px;
	margin-bottom: 0px;
	font-family:Verdana, Arial, Helvetica, sans-serif
}

h3 {
    color: #508ED0;
    font-size: 18;
    border-bottom:1px solid #000000;
	font-family:Verdana, Arial, Helvetica, sans-serif
}
hr {
    border: 1px solid #000000;
}



/*---DROPDOWN CODE---*/

#nav, #nav ul { 
		padding: 0;
		margin: 0;
		list-style: none;
		line-height: 30px;
		width: 980px;
        background:transparent;
	}

	#nav a {
		position: relative; 
		float:left;
		display: block;
		z-index: 9;
		padding-right: 8px;
		padding-left: 8px;
		padding-top:5px;
		padding-bottom:15px;
		*padding-bottom:6px;
		/*width: 80px;*/
		font-family:Verdana;
		font-size:13px;
		color:#FFFFFF;
		text-decoration:none;
		height:22px;
		text-align:center;
		border-right: 1px solid #FFFFFF;
	}
	
	#nav a:hover {
		background:#E7F1FA;
		color:#508ED0;
	}

	#nav li { /* all list items */
		position:relative;
		float: left;
		text-align: left;
		width: auto;
		margin:0;
		/*width: 80px; width needed or else Opera goes nuts */
	}

	#nav li ul { /* second-level lists */
		margin-left:0px;
		margin-top: 42px;
		*margin-top: 0px;
		position: absolute;
		float: left;
		background:#E7F1FA;
		width: 250px;
		left: -999em; 
		line-height:30px;
		display: block;
		z-index: 10;
		clear: both;
		overflow: hidden;
	}

	#nav li ul li {
		width: 250px;
		border-top:1px solid #FFFFFF;
		overflow: hidden;
	}

	#nav li ul li a {
	
		width:250px;
		padding-left: 5px;
		padding-top: 2px;
		padding-bottom: 2px;
		color:#508ED0;
		height:30px;
		font-size:11px;
		border-left:none;
		border-right:none;
		text-decoration:none;
		font-weight:normal;
		text-align:left;
		background: #E7F1FA;
	}

	#nav li ul li a:hover {
		background: #508ED0;
		color:#FFFFFF;
	}
	
	#nav li:hover ul, #nav li.sfhover ul { /* lists nested under hovered list items */
		left: auto;
	}

	#nav li:hover, #nav li.hover {
		position: 	static;
	}

/* News CSS */

	.news_image {
		width:0px;
		padding:0px 0px 0px 0px;
	}
	
	.news_headline {
		font-size:100%;
		margin:0 0 5px 0;
		border-bottom: none;
	    color:#3f6ea0;
    	font-size: 12px;
	    font-weight: bold;
	}

	.news_headline:hover {
    	color: #508ED0;
	}
	
	.news_body {
		font-size:90%;
		margin:0;
		padding-right:10px;
	}
	
	.news_url {
		font-size:80%;
		margin:5px 0 0 0;
	}
	

	
	.news_pub {
		font-size:80%;
		margin:5px 0 20px 0;
	}
=======
body {
    background-color: #FFFFFF;
    margin:0;
    padding:0;
}

body, td {
	font-family:Verdana, Arial, Helvetica, sans-serif;
    font-size: 12px;
}
	
a {
    color:#3f6ea0;
    font-weight: bold;
}

a:hover {
    color: #508ED0;
}

a.footer {
	color:#FFFFFF;
	text-decoration:none;
	font-weight:normal;
}
a.footer:hover{
	color:#FFFFFF;
	text-decoration:underline;
}

h2 {
    color: #508ED0;
    font-size: 20;
	margin-top: 0px;
	margin-bottom: 0px;
	font-family:Verdana, Arial, Helvetica, sans-serif
}

h3 {
    color: #508ED0;
    font-size: 18;
    border-bottom:1px solid #000000;
	font-family:Verdana, Arial, Helvetica, sans-serif
}
hr {
    border: 1px solid #000000;
}



/*---DROPDOWN CODE---*/

#nav, #nav ul { 
		padding: 0;
		margin: 0;
		list-style: none;
		line-height: 30px;
		width: 980px;
        background:transparent;
	}

	#nav a {
		position: relative; 
		float:left;
		display: block;
		z-index: 9;
		padding-right: 8px;
		padding-left: 8px;
		padding-top:5px;
		padding-bottom:15px;
		*padding-bottom:6px;
		/*width: 80px;*/
		font-family:Verdana;
		font-size:13px;
		color:#FFFFFF;
		text-decoration:none;
		height:22px;
		text-align:center;
		border-right: 1px solid #FFFFFF;
	}
	
	#nav a:hover {
		background:#E7F1FA;
		color:#508ED0;
	}

	#nav li { /* all list items */
		position:relative;
		float: left;
		text-align: left;
		width: auto;
		margin:0;
		/*width: 80px; width needed or else Opera goes nuts */
	}

	#nav li ul { /* second-level lists */
		margin-left:0px;
		margin-top: 42px;
		*margin-top: 0px;
		position: absolute;
		float: left;
		background:#E7F1FA;
		width: 250px;
		left: -999em; 
		line-height:30px;
		display: block;
		z-index: 10;
		clear: both;
		overflow: hidden;
	}

	#nav li ul li {
		width: 250px;
		border-top:1px solid #FFFFFF;
		overflow: hidden;
	}

	#nav li ul li a {
	
		width:250px;
		padding-left: 5px;
		padding-top: 2px;
		padding-bottom: 2px;
		color:#508ED0;
		height:30px;
		font-size:11px;
		border-left:none;
		border-right:none;
		text-decoration:none;
		font-weight:normal;
		text-align:left;
		background: #E7F1FA;
	}

	#nav li ul li a:hover {
		background: #508ED0;
		color:#FFFFFF;
	}
	
	#nav li:hover ul, #nav li.sfhover ul { /* lists nested under hovered list items */
		left: auto;
	}

	#nav li:hover, #nav li.hover {
		position: 	static;
	}

/* News CSS */

	.news_image {
		width:0px;
		padding:0px 0px 0px 0px;
	}
	
	.news_headline {
		font-size:100%;
		margin:0 0 5px 0;
		border-bottom: none;
	    color:#3f6ea0;
    	font-size: 12px;
	    font-weight: bold;
	}

	.news_headline:hover {
    	color: #508ED0;
	}
	
	.news_body {
		font-size:90%;
		margin:0;
		padding-right:10px;
	}
	
	.news_url {
		font-size:80%;
		margin:5px 0 0 0;
	}
	

	
	.news_pub {
		font-size:80%;
		margin:5px 0 20px 0;
	}
>>>>>>> 1e5ade4bb9636cbe2b38277301ad9541ac05914b
